将HTML标记作为JavaScript参数的一部分进行传递,可以通过以下几种方法实现:
function processHTML(html) {
// 处理html参数
console.log(html);
}
var myHTML = "<div>Hello, World!</div>";
processHTML(myHTML);
这种方法简单直接,但在处理大段HTML代码时可能会导致代码可读性降低。
function processHTML(html) {
// 处理html参数
console.log(html);
}
var myHTML = `<div>Hello, World!</div>`;
processHTML(myHTML);
使用模板字符串可以更方便地嵌入HTML标记,并保持代码的可读性。
function processHTML(element) {
// 处理html参数
console.log(element);
}
var myHTML = "<div>Hello, World!</div>";
var div = document.createElement('div');
div.innerHTML = myHTML;
processHTML(div);
通过创建DOM元素,可以更灵活地操作HTML标记,例如修改、删除或添加其他元素。
无论使用哪种方法,都可以将HTML标记作为JavaScript参数的一部分进行传递。这在动态生成网页内容、处理富文本编辑器、实现组件化等场景中非常有用。
关于腾讯云相关产品,可参考以下链接获取更多信息:
领取专属 10元无门槛券
手把手带您无忧上云